The high-performance silicon-gate CMOS MC74HC574A has the same pin-out as the LS574. The device inputs are compatible with standard CMOS outputs; pull-up resistors are included for compatibility with LSTTL outputs. Data that meets the setup time requirements is clocked to the output with the rising edge of the clock. The output-enable input does not affect the state of the flip-flops, but all device outputs are forced to a high-impedance state when output-enable is high. Therefore, data can be stored even if the output is not enabled. The HC574A has the same functionality as the HCT374A, but has a trigger input on the opposite side of the encapsulation output, simplifying PC motherboard layout.

The MC74VHC1GT08 is an advanced high speed CMOS 2-input AND gate fabricated on a silicon gate CMOS process. It achieves high-speed operation similar to an equivalent bipolar Schottky TTL while maintaining CMOS low power consumption. This internal circuit consists of three stages, including a buffered output that provides high noise immunity and stable output. The device input is compatible with TTL-type input thresholds, and the output has a full CMOS level output swing. Input protection circuitry on the device allows overvoltage tolerance on the inputs, enabling the device to be used as a logic level translator from 3.0 V CMOS logic to 5.0 V CMOS logic, or 1.8 V CMOS logic to 3.0 V CMOS logic, and Capable of running on high voltage power supplies. The MC74VHC1GT08 input structure provides protection when voltages up to 5.5 V are applied regardless of the supply voltage. This allows the MC74VHC1GT08 to be used as an interface to 5 V to 3 V circuits. The output structure also provides protection when VCC = 0V. These input and output structures help prevent device damage due to supply voltage - input/output voltage mismatch, battery backup, hot insertion, etc.
